Perfect Diet Tracker
Jan 20 2009
*****

BERMUDAAL  This is great program for those who are serious about watching their diet, learning about their diet, and making changes based upon hat they learn. I've been doing this forever manually by writing down things that I eat in a notebook and then trying to look up (or guess) how many calories, nutritional value etc etc... It never works as I never get all of the information entered accurately.

The database provided with this program is phenomenal. So far, I have found everything I eat daily, by brand name! All of the nutritional info is automatically entered and a quick perusal of what one puts into one's mouth each day highlights where you can save unwanted calories.

This is a very useful tool and by far the best method I have found to quickly and effectively track one's diet - this is a data intensive task to do correctly and this program makes it very simple.

BERMUDAAL  This program is not ready for customer use - it's still an early stage Beta. I bought it to rip a few DVDs which Handbrake had trouble with. It took over 40 hours to rip a single DVD on a 2008 PowerMac with 16 gig of Ram! The same DVD takes 40 minutes with Handbrake.

Tech support was responsive, but insisted on sending me patches and having me try all sorts of things to modify the program's package. Their instructions were unclear and the patch they referred to was not what they sent, and in general I didn't get the idea they knew what was up on the Mac platform.

Although the company's refund policy states they will give you a refund if the product doesn't work, they refused to do so despite several requests. Instead, they said kept saying they had a "trial" version (true) and thus I should keep trying to work with them to fix the problem.

I didn't PURCHASE a product to be their beta-tester. Nor should you. Stay away.
